Main duties of the job
Main duties of the job
This is an exciting and varied leadership role for someone passionate about delivering high-quality mental health care to some of society's most vulnerable individuals. You will lead and manage a multidisciplinary team, coordinating the day-to-day provision of integrated wellbeing, mental health, and substance use healthcare within a custodial setting. Alongside your leadership responsibilities, you will hold a small clinical caseload, providing assessment, planning, implementation, and evaluation of evidence-based interventions. You will champion the delivery of care within a stepped care mental health model, ensuring robust referral management, allocation of named workers, and continuity of care. In addition, you will support the implementation and ongoing development of targeted care pathways, making sure that service users receive personalised support based on their individual needs. The role also involves fostering and maintaining strong working relationships with internal and external partners to ensure collaborative and holistic care. Finally, you will provide supervision, monitor standards, and support the professional development of your team.
About us
Inclusion, created in 2002 is part of the Specialist Services Care Group of Midlands Partnership University NHS Foundation Trust (MPFT). We provide caring and effective services across England, including, West Yorkshire, West Midlands, East Midlands, West Mercia, Thames Valley, Hampshire, Isle of Wight and Thurrock, Essex.We support individuals, families and communities who are affected by addiction, crime, mental health or need treatment for their sexual health. We believe that the individuals and families who use our services should receive high quality, committed and inclusive care, realising all the benefits a modern NHS organisation can provide.We work with patients and our staff teams to achieve the best outcomes we can. We invest heavily in training and development, and the wellbeing of our people, both staff and service users is central to who we are.
